Life has so many simple blessings to share that I shall not let any kind word and deed go unnoticed.

I just want to tell you how much I appreciate your concern and the little things you do and say.  I was very flattered when one time I was not around, and you noticed my absence because you took the time to stop by to wish me a very pleasant evening with the hope that I am doing better and nothing’s wrong with me.

I am sorry if sometimes I could not be available all the time because there are also some things that I have to attend to first.  Nevertheless, don’t ever think that I forget any of you.  You are always here on my mind and couldn’t wait to see what’s up and always make it a point to check on what’s the latest news with you.

I shall not make this letter long but let me end this by thanking you and telling you what a great friend you are.  And I am sorry that all I have for you is this simple letter of appreciation, not enough, but it reveals what is in my heart.
